20130089283 | ROLLING BEARING - A rolling bearing having an outer ring, an inner ring and rolling bodies which roll on raceways of the rings. The raceway of the inner and/or outer ring and/or the surface of the rolling bodies has a burnishing layer, and the inner and/or the outer ring and/or the rolling bodies are formed of a steel which has a hardness of at least 58 HRC at least below the burnishing layer and which, at least below the burnishing layer, has: a nitrogen content at least in the marginal layer of 0.03-0.8%, the nitrogen being at least partially dissolved, a carbon content at least in the marginal layer of 0.1-1.2%, a nickel content of ≦0.4%, a silicon content of 0.2-1.0%, a chromium content of ≧1.0%, a sulfur content of ≦0.008%, an oxygen content of ≦15 ppm, and a titanium content of ≦50 ppm. | 04-11-2013 |

20080198882 | Active cooling of crystal optics for increased laser lifetime - A laser beam is generated and transmitted within an enclosed pathway through at least one crystal optic at a power density that progressively degrades transmissivity of the crystal optic with accumulating fluence. The crystal optics are cooled below normal operating temperatures to slow the progressive degradation in the transmissivity of the crystal optics with the accumulating fluence or to accommodate a higher power density without correspondingly increasing the progressive degradation in transmissivity. | 08-21-2008 |

20100154474 | REDUCED STRIAE LOW EXPANSION GLASS AND ELEMENTS, AND A METHOD FOR MAKING SAME - The invention is directed to a method for reducing striae in ultra-low expansion glass, for example, silica-titania glass, by heat-treating the glass at temperatures above 1600° C. for a time in the range of 72-288 hours. The silica-titania glass is formed by substantially simultaneously forming, collecting and consolidating a silica-titania soot formed in one or a plurality of burners using silicon-containing feedstock and a titanium-containing feedstock. In one embodiment of the invention the glass is heat treated without forcing the glass to flow or “move”. The invention was found to reduce the magnitude of striae in an ultra-low expansion glass by at least 50%, and particularly reduces most of the “higher frequency” striae. | 06-24-2010 |
20120216565 | METHOD OF PRODUCING CONSTANCY OF COMPRESSIVE STRESS IN GLASS IN AN ION EXCHANGE PROCESS - The present disclosure is directed to a method for producing constancy of the ion-exchanged product stress profile through adjustment of ion-exchange conditions by taking account of the influence of salt bath poisoning on the bath's useful lifetime. The present disclosure is directed to a method of ion-exchange in which the salt bath temperature and salt bath time are adjusted as a function of the amount of alkali metal ions that exchange in the bath. That is, temperature and time are adjusted as a function of salt bath poisoning. Temperature is set to its highest value and time to its shortest value in the starting un-poisoned salt bath, those values chosen to hit target values of surface compressive stress and exchange depth of layer. Temperature is then reduced and time lengthened as salt bath poisoning proceeds, those changes chosen to maintain the same surface compressive stress and exchange depth of layer. | 08-30-2012 |
